Police electronic map coordinate system and scale
1 Scope
This standard specifies the police electronic map coordinate system and scale.
This standard applies to the construction, application and management of police geographic information systems.

3 basic principles of coordinate system and scale selection
The basic principles of police electronic map coordinate system and scale selection are.
---According to the three levels of application of the Ministry of Public Security, the Provincial/Autonomous Region Public Security Department, and the Municipal Public Security Bureau at or above the prefecture level, respectively select the corresponding scale and sit
Standard system
--- According to the national basic scale and coordinate system requirements, select the corresponding scale and coordinate system;
--- Select the appropriate scale and coordinate system according to the application requirements and local data.
4 scale series and code
4.1 Classification
The classification of police electronic maps is divided into two types. vector electronic map and grid electronic map with reference to GB/T 18315.
4.2 Series
The police electronic map series adopts GB/T 18315, which is divided into 1.500, 1.1000, 1.2000, 1.5000 according to the scale range.
1.10000, 1.50000, 1.250000, and 1.1000000 are the main scale series. Other scale police electronic maps can be compared to the main
The electronic map of the ruler is derived or directly adjacent to the scale.
4.3 code
The scale code complies with GB/T 18315, see Table 1.
Table 1 scale code table
Scale 1.500 1.10001.2000 1.5000 1.10000 1.50000 1.100000 1.250000 1.1000000
Code K J I H G E D C A
5 scale selection
5.1 Ministry of Public Security
--- can use 1.250000, 1.1000000, 1.4000000 scale;
--- Provincial, border and other key areas can be 1.50000 scale;
--- Above the prefecture level, the scale of 1.10000 and 1.50000 can be used, and the qualified area can adopt the 1.5000 scale.
5.2 Provincial/Autonomous Region Public Security Department
--- can be used in 1.10000, 1.50,000, 1.250000 scale;
